Output 62a10003bf002095f24b06fd18f2bb3cf2b2406e9d7eaa93f71f542ff5a97c41:6
- value
- 17620898
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cc01784e4a6bfdb49c88d48534da359630bd424
- address
- bc1qtnqp0p8y56lakjwg34y9xndrt93sh4pyhecd4m
- transaction
- 62a10003bf002095f24b06fd18f2bb3cf2b2406e9d7eaa93f71f542ff5a97c41
- spent
- true